Overview

Deans Park Court by McCarthy Stone is a premier retirement living development located in the charming county town of Stafford. This development offers an exclusive collection of 64 beautifully designed one and two-bedroom apartments, perfect for the over 70s seeking a blend of privacy and community. Residents enjoy personalised assisted living services, a dedicated 24/7 on-site manager, and an hour of weekly domestic support. Deans Park Court boasts modern conveniences such as a communal lounge, guest suites, and lush gardens, all within easy reach of Stafford's rich array of attractions, including historical sites and picturesque parks. Experience a vibrant, independent lifestyle with the reassurance of support when needed.

Understanding Retirement Home Costs

The average cost of purchasing or renting a retirement home varies across the UK. On top of your rental charge or overall purchase price some retirement homes have additional costs such as service charges.

Additional retirement home charges to be aware of:

Management Fee or Service Charge

This is often a monthly payment which covers the cost of communal spaces and facilities across a retirement property. For more details on additional charges at Deans Park Court you can contact the team directly or request a brochure.
